Template:Family name hatnote Neighel Drummond Morales (born 2 February 1982) is a Costa Rican football player who, as of 2011 was playing as a goalkeeper for Puma in the Costa Rican Primera División.
Club career
Drummond made his league debut on 25 May 2003 against Municipal Osa and has played as a goalkeeper for local sides Ramonense, Alajuelense and Cartaginés.<ref>{{#invoke:citation/CS1|citation |CitationClass=web }}</ref> In June 2003, Alajuelense player Drummond, who was on loan at Pérez Zeledón, suffered severe facial injuries sustained in a car accident and spent a few days on the intensive care unit.<ref>Neighel se accidentó Mala jugada del destino - Nación Template:In lang</ref>
After he left Saprissa in 2006 the club claimed Brujas owed them 4,000 dollars of transfer money.<ref>La ‘S’ hace millonaria demanda - Nación Template:In lang</ref>
In May 2010 he left Ramonense for Cartaginés<ref>Neighel a Cartago, Sanchez a Herediano Template:Webarchive - Ramonense Template:In lang</ref> and in January 2011 Drummond left Cartaginés for UCR.<ref>Movimientos para el Verano 2011 Template:Webarchive - Nación Template:In lang</ref>
International career
Drummond played in the 2001 FIFA World Youth Championship held in Argentina.<ref name="FIFA"/>
He was a reserve goalkeeper for Costa Rica's 2004 Olympic football team, who exited in the quarter finals, having finished second in Group D.<ref name="FIFA">Template:FIFA player</ref>
